Keith Wailoo, medical historian, Princeton University Princeton University professor Keith Wailoo, a medical historian and author of the book Pushing Cool: Big Tobacco, Racial Marketing, and the Untold Story of the Menthol Cigarette, said tobaccos disproportionate harm to Black people cannot be disentangled from the money Big Tobacco has spent in Black communities
